Waterloo City Council Calls Special Election to Fill Ward 2 Vacancy

Black Hawk County Posted on January 22, 2026

The Waterloo City Council has called a special election to fill a vacancy on the Waterloo City Council representing Ward 2, created when former Councilmember Dave Boesen was elected Mayor in December 2025.

The Council approved the special election at its meeting on Tuesday, January 20. The Ward 2 Special Election will be held on Tuesday, February 24, 2026.

Individuals interested in serving on the City Council must file Nomination Petitions and an Affidavit of Candidacy with the Black Hawk County Auditor. The filing deadline is Friday, January 30, at 5:00 p.m. Candidates must submit a minimum of 26 valid signatures from eligible electors residing in Ward 2, and nomination papers must indicate “Yes” for “To Fill Vacancy.”

Ballots will be available beginning February 4, 2026. In-person absentee (early) voting will be available at the Black Hawk County Auditor’s Office during regular business hours, Monday through Friday, from 8:00 a.m. to 4:30 p.m. The deadline to request an absentee ballot by mail is Monday, February 9, at 5:00 p.m.
